Discover the Wonder of Honey

Honey, with over 300 diverse types worldwide, offers a wide range of flavors and colors, unlike plain old granulated sugar. While testing this recipe, I experimented with two variations—one using 2/3 cup of honey and the other using 1/2 cup. The first batch had a rich honey flavor, but remained slightly soft even after chilling overnight. Reducing the honey to 1/2 cup resulted in the perfect scoop-able texture. For the best balance of taste and texture, I recommend using 1/2 cup of the most robust honey you can find.

In summary:

  • Using 2/3 cup of honey intensifies the honey flavor but yields a softer set.
  • Using 1/2 cup of honey produces a lighter honey flavor and a firmer set. Both versions are absolutely delicious!

The Secrets to Soft and Creamy Ice Cream

Homemade ice cream is best enjoyed within a day or so of churning as it tends to harden in the freezer over time. Household freezers are typically set at a temperature that is too low for optimal ice cream storage. However, I’ve developed a few tricks over the years to ensure ice cream stays soft and scoop-able:

  • The Honey Effect: Honey plays a vital role in keeping homemade ice cream soft. Unlike other ingredients, honey remains liquid even at extremely low temperatures. Consider using a few tablespoons of honey in future recipes to take advantage of this unique quality.
  • Egg Custard: A rich custard ice cream base contributes to a creamy and smooth texture in the freezer.
  • Extra Fat: Higher proportions of heavy cream or the addition of cream cheese prevent solid freezing, resulting in a more scoop-able consistency.
  • Spike It: Incorporating alcohol into the ice cream base—2 tablespoons for a milder flavor, or 4-5 tablespoons for a more pronounced taste—lowers the freezing point, keeping the ice cream soft. Choose an alcohol that complements the flavor of your ice cream or opt for vodka for a neutral addition. Keep in mind that alcohol should be consumed responsibly and is for adults only.

Variations for Honey Vanilla Ice Cream

Ingredients:

  • Whole Vanilla Bean: For a more intense vanilla flavor, use a whole vanilla bean. Add the seeds and the pod to the milk and cream while bringing them to a simmer. Remove the pod before continuing with the recipe.
  • Agave Syrup or Maple Syrup: Instead of honey, experiment with the natural sweetness of agave syrup or maple syrup. To reduce the water content in maple syrup, briefly boil it before adding it to the recipe (see my Maple Walnut Ice Cream Recipe for more details).
  • Unique Honey Varieties: Try using lavender honey, manuka honey, or a local honey variety for a truly distinctive treat.
  • Honeycomb Bits: Fold in honeycomb bits before freezing or add them directly to the ice cream machine at the end of the churning process.
  • Spice It Up: Raid your spice cabinet for inspiration. Cinnamon, cardamom, or even a touch of cayenne can add a unique and exciting flavor to your ice cream.
  • Almond Extract: Substitute vanilla with almond extract for a delightful twist.

Special Dietary Considerations

  • No Egg Honey Ice Cream (Philadelphia Style): Omit the eggs and skip to step 7, adding all the ingredients directly to your ice cream machine. While the result may be slightly less creamy, it’s still a great option.
  • Dairy-Free Honey Ice Cream: Use coconut cream and coconut milk to create a dairy-free version of this delectable treat.

Preparation Methods

  • Soft Serve Honey Ice Cream: Scoop the ice cream straight from the machine and serve immediately.
  • Raw Honey Ice Cream: For a no-heat version, add the honey to the chilled custard mixture. You can even drizzle it into the ice cream while churning.
  • No-Churn Honey Ice Cream: Follow the New York Times’ method by freezing the ice cream mixture in ice cube trays. Then, process the frozen cubes in a blender or food processor until it reaches a soft serve consistency.
